World News in Brief: Shipping alert from IMO, democracy vanishing in Nicaragua, alert over political ‘denialism’

Amid a rising number of attacks on shipping in key waterways in the Middle East linked to the US-Iran war, the head of UN maritime agency, Mr. Arsenio Dominguez, has insisted that the conflict is not a “pretext” to target “innocent seafarers”.
